Operations resume

Lonmin sent out a statement confirming that work at its Marikana operations resumed yesterday as significant numbers of employees returned to work.

Almost one third of the 28 000-strong workforce reported for their morning shifts yesterday.

Lonmin said the vast majority of the workforce have not been on strike, but have been unable to work since the violence which surrounded the recent illegal strike at the mines began.

‘‘Unions and mine management are acting in unison to encourage more employees to follow.’’

 The company was to hold a joint media conference later yesterday  with the unions, ‘‘all of whom wish to see their members return to work,’’ it states.
